Ohana's at the Polynesian resort is a must do. I was at Disney the end of September. If I had a choice of only one place to eat this would be it.

I waddled ( is that a word ) out of there. Totally awesome. All you can eat large shrimp sauteed in some kind of hawaiian sauce. Steak and Pork on a kabob are brought to your table and dropped as many as you like. More than what I just mentioned but these are what I introduced in mass quantities to my digestive system which spoke to me loudly a few hours later.

Lived here all my life ,Im 42 and there is alot here to do ,try Old Town in St. Cloud Area also cool place to hang out also you have Adventure Island also at Disney Make sure you go to down town Disney also ,House of Blues , La Nuba is awesome, there is also Sea World which is really cool ,a couple hours away is Tampa which you can go to Bush Gardens , it unlimited here. hope you have a blast here in our state. dont forget to hit Kennedy Space Center either .
